什么是区块链钱包密钥碰撞?

区块链钱包密钥碰撞是指在区块链系统中,可能存在两个不同的私钥生成了相同的公钥或地址的情况。这种碰撞可能会导致不同的用户拥有相同的地址,这样就会引发一系列的问题,可能涉及资产的安全性和所有权的确定。

区块链系统中的钱包通常由私钥和公钥组成,私钥用于生成数字签名以进行交易验证和身份认证,公钥用于接收资产和验证交易。如果两个不同的私钥生成了相同的公钥,那么这意味着两个用户拥有相同的地址,他们可能会意外访问到彼此的资产。

区块链钱包密钥碰撞是一个概率事件,因为私钥和公钥之间的映射关系通常是单向的,难以从公钥逆向计算得到私钥。但由于区块链系统中的密钥空间非常庞大,碰撞的可能性仍然存在。

碰撞对区块链系统的影响是什么?

区块链系统中的密钥碰撞可能导致以下几个方面的影响:

  1. 资产安全性如果两个不同的私钥生成了相同的公钥和地址,那么两个用户就意外地共享了同一个钱包地址。这种情况下,对一个用户完成的交易可能会影响到另一个用户的资产安全。
  2. 所有权的确定区块链系统中的交易记录是公开可查的,但由于碰撞可能存在,可能导致在交易发生后难以确定资产的真实所有权,从而造成纠纷和争议。
  3. 信任密钥碰撞可能对用户对区块链系统的信任产生负面影响。如果用户担心自己的资产可能会因为碰撞而不安全,就会质疑该系统的可靠性和安全性。

如何预防和处理区块链钱包密钥碰撞?

为了预防和处理区块链钱包密钥碰撞问题,可以采取以下措施:

  1. 增加密钥空间:设计更大的密钥空间可以降低碰撞的概率,使得生成相同公钥的情况变得更加困难。增加密钥空间可以通过改变密钥生成算法或增加密钥长度来实现。
  2. 定期检查钱包地址的唯一性:区块链系统可以引入唯一性检查机制,定期检查所有钱包地址的唯一性,避免出现碰撞情况。
  3. 及时处理碰撞事件:一旦发现密钥碰撞事件,需要及时采取措施来处理。可以通过公开公告、资产追踪和法律途径等方式解决碰撞带来的所有权纠纷。
  4. 加强用户教育和意识:通过加强用户对区块链系统安全性的教育和意识,提高用户的安全意识,从而减少个人在使用区块链钱包时犯错的可能性。

区块链钱包密钥碰撞的发展趋势和前景如何?

随着区块链技术的不断发展和应用的扩大,区块链钱包密钥碰撞的问题得到了广泛关注。针对这个问题,研究者和开发者们正在不断提出改进的解决方案。

未来,随着密码学和区块链技术的进一步发展,密钥碰撞的概率将更低,安全性将得到更好的保障。同时,用户对于隐私和所有权保护的需求也将推动区块链钱包系统不断完善。

然而,碰撞问题可能仍然存在一定的概率,因此在使用区块链钱包时,用户仍然需要注意并采取必要的安全措施,包括备份私钥、使用可信的钱包应用和定期更新密码等。

综上所述,区块链钱包密钥碰撞是一个需要引起注意的问题,通过加强预防和处理措施,并结合技术和用户教育的发展,可以提高区块链系统的安全性和用户信任度。